API网关重定向http到https

0 人关注

我们使用的是AWS API Gateway,有一个自定义域名。当我们尝试https:时,它工作正常。但是,我们尝试http。

我们的CloudFront分布,与配置。 起源域名。 最小原点SSL协议。TLSv1.2 起源协议政策。HTTPS 浏览器协议政策。重定向HTTP到HTTPS 允许的HTTP方法。get, head, options, put, post, patch, delete

有了这个,它将所有GET请求从HTTP重定向到HTTPS。

但如果我们发送一个POST请求到https://,Cloudfront不会重定向,它只是抛出一个错误。

我们需要一种方法,将API网关的http:请求重定向到https:。

amazon-web-services
aws-api-gateway
amazon-cloudfront
mahesh salunke
mahesh salunke
发布于 2021-01-05
1 个回答
samtoddler
samtoddler
发布于 2021-01-05
0 人赞同

cloudfront的这种行为在这篇文章中得到了解释,即 在aws-api-gateway上使用自定义域名重定向-http-requests -https。

引述帖子的内容